Get started17 Downsview is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Chatham (ME5 0AP). It has a recorded floor area of 76 m² (around 818 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2025)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in April 2016 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Poor to Average and h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good; while window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and lighting dropped from Very Good to Average. Other recorded features include notable views.
It hasn't traded since October 1997, a hold of 29 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£328,000 sits 465.5% above the 1997 sale of £58,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£71/sq ft) was about 64.9% below the postcode norm.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 77% of similar EPCs).
